Board Fence Installation in South Houston, TX
Board fence installation services involve constructing fences made primarily of wooden or composite boards attached to posts to create a sturdy and private boundary. These fences are commonly used for defining property lines, enclosing yards, or creating privacy screens around residential properties. Projects can range from installing new fences on empty lots to replacing or repairing existing fences, and often include customizing height, style, and finish to match the property’s aesthetic and functional needs.
Homeowners typically seek information about the different types of board fences available, such as traditional wood or low-maintenance composite options, as well as the materials used and their durability. It’s important to understand the overall scope of the project, including the size of the area to be fenced, any local regulations or HOA requirements, and the desired level of privacy or security. Clarifying these details can help ensure the fence installation meets both practical needs and personal preferences.

Board Fence Installation Questions
What types of materials are available for board fences? Common options include wood, composite, and vinyl, each offering different looks and durability levels.
Can a board fence be customized in height and style? Yes, board fences can be built in various heights and styles to match property needs and aesthetic preferences.
Is a board fence suitable for privacy and security? Yes, a solid board fence provides privacy and acts as a barrier for security purposes.
What maintenance is required for a board fence? Regular staining or sealing helps maintain the appearance and longevity of a board fence.
